Here are 3 medical school application dealbreakers from former admissions committee members. Number one is having a low GPA and/or MCAT. Although some schools may overlook these numbers or place a greater emphasis on other factors, they are the exception and not the rule.

Stellar extracurriculars won’t always make up for a subpar GPA or MCAT.

Number two is having inappropriate posts on your social media. You may cherish those funny photos of you doing a keg stand with your friends for the first time; however, medical school admissions committees feel differently.

To mitigate this risk, consider changing your profile name to a pseudonym, making your profile private, or, better yet, removing any suspect or concerning images completely.

Lastly, number three is having a boring or generic application. Most students’ applications more or less resemble the premed stereotype. They’ve checked the boxes by doing X hours of clinical volunteering, Y hours of shadowing, and Z hours of research. They want to go to medical school because they want to help people and love science.

If you can craft a narrative that is unique and engaging, you’ll have a significant leg up over the competition.
